What Are Insect Growth Regulators?

So, let’s break it down. Insect growth regulators are a specific type of pesticide designed not to kill adult insects but instead disrupt their growth and development. Think of them as the benevolent puppeteer that pulls the strings behind the scenes—altering how insects grow rather than just wiping them out.

Unlike traditional pesticides, which focus on the immediate lethality of pests, IGRs mimic natural hormones to interfere with processes like molting and maturation. This means they can prevent larvae from maturing into adults or disrupt the insects' ability to grow, which is pretty nifty when you think about it!

Why Use IGRs?

Now, you might be wondering, why would anyone choose IGRs over traditional pesticides? Well, let’s chat about that. Here are a few reasons:

  • Targeted Action: IGRs are designed to focus on specific life stages of insects, which means they're more strategic.
  • Sustainability: Because they don't kill insects outright, they allow beneficial insects to thrive. Yes, there are good bugs out there, and IGRs give them a fighting chance!
  • Reduced Resistance: Pests can develop resistance to regular pesticides, but by using IGRs, you decrease the likelihood of that happening. It’s like giving pests a workout—they just can’t keep up!

Understanding the Differences

To truly grasp the power of IGRs, let’s quickly run through the differences between them and traditional pesticides:

  • Adult Killing vs. Growth Disruption: Traditional pesticides aim to kill adult insects quickly, while IGRs disrupt their growth cycle.
  • Immediate Results vs. Long-term Control: While typical pesticides deliver instant results, IGRs require time but ultimately lead to longer-lasting outcomes.
  • Broad-Spectrum vs. Specificity: Traditional pesticides often target a wide range of insects, whereas IGRs are specific—targeting pests while preserving beneficial insects.
